Output 65742b35e6199fe5909bf614a776724c1d47c6b9c7acd2e68ed40ed6c0db4e4a:3

value
58722000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0873da2e1549e283c58421b2142f64d3ceb39469 OP_EQUAL
address
32Ti7dnAy5ULpyCd4CuaWCTKoDY4P14YGx
transaction
65742b35e6199fe5909bf614a776724c1d47c6b9c7acd2e68ed40ed6c0db4e4a
spent
true